Tennessee Virtual Academy is a State/Public serving elementary age pupils, located in Knoxville, Knox County. The school has 2,168 pupils enrolled. It is part of the Union County school district. It serves grades Kโ6 in an urban setting. The school employs 132.5 full-time-equivalent teachers, a student-teacher ratio of 16.4:1. 19% of students are proficient in reading. 14% are proficient in maths. Tennessee Virtual Academy enrolls 2,168 students across grades Kโ6. The student body is 51% male and 49% female. A teaching staff of 132.5 full-time-equivalent teachers supports the school, giving a student-teacher ratio of 16.4:1.
By race and ethnicity, the student body is 50% White, 33% Black or African American and 8.7% Two or more races.
| Race / ethnicity | Students | Share |
|---|---|---|
| White | 1,090 | 50% |
| Black or African American | 709 | 33% |
| Two or more races | 188 | 8.7% |
| Hispanic or Latino | 152 | 7% |
| Asian | 18 | <1% |
| American Indian or Alaska Native | 10 | <1% |
| Native Hawaiian or Pacific Islander | 1 | <1% |
Source: NCES Common Core of Data.
Tennessee Virtual Academy is located in an urban setting (NCES locale: City, Midsize). It operates as a fully virtual school. For civic and policy purposes, the school sits in congressional district TN-20, state senate district 5, state house district 13.
Tennessee Virtual Academy is one of 11 schools in Union County, based in Maynardville, Tennessee. The district serves 5,514 students district-wide and employs 376 full-time-equivalent teachers. With 2,168 students, Tennessee Virtual Academy is larger than the district average of about 501 students per school.
